Giampiero Ventura TorinoTorino coach Giampiero Ventura has reportedly agreed to extend his contract with the club, with only the official announcement lacking.

The 67-year-old tactician has led the Granata up the charts in recent years and has now been awarded a new contract after a bright start to the 2015-16 season.

According to Tuttosport, club president Urbano Cairo has moved fast to tie Ventura down on a new deal, with his current contract set to expire at the end of the season.

The report also states that Toro sporting director Gianluca Petrachi has also agreed upon an extension though he is yet to put pen to paper.

An official announcement is expected to be made once Petrachi has penned the new deal, as the club is set to announce the renewals together.
